On today’s episode, Daniel Ford, author and host of the Writer’s Bone podcast, reprises his role as co-host. Daniel and host Dave Pezza sat down to discuss Nights When Nothing Happened by Simon Han. Nights When Nothing Happened was published on November 17, 2020 by Riverhead Books and is Simon Han’s debut novel. Set in Plano, Texas in November of 2004, Nights When Nothing Happened follows the Cheng family, immigrants from the Chinese city of Tianjin. As the family’s matriarch, Patty Cheng attempts to live the American dream, creating revolutionary cell phone technology at Texas-based tech giant. While Patty commutes to work early and leaves late to accommodate her global team, Liang Cheng cares for the family’s two children, Jack and Annabel, while running a mall-based photography studio from home. But like all families, the Cheng’s have their own secrets and hardships, including a husband’s mysterious past, a wife’s waning love, and a pair precocious children stuck in the middle. In Nights When Nothing Happened, Han delivers the truth about the American dream, complete with lingering doubts, disjointed familial bonds, unbridled aspirations, systemic racism, and cultural disconnects. Here, Han creates a complex family with mysterious external and internal struggles that keep the reader in a penumbra of doubt about their intentions and actions. In his debut novel, Han establishes himself as a sound architect of the human condition as well as the pitfalls of chasing success in America. On today’s episode, host Dave Pezza is joined by Elizabeth Chiles Shelburne, author of the novel Holding on to Nothing, and they discussed A Beginning at the End by Mike Chen. Published on January 14, 2020 by Mira Books, A Beginning at the End thrusts its readers into a world ravaged by a pervasive respiratory virus that has killed over 70% of the global population. Six years after the outbreak, the world is rebuilding.  What remains of humanity has been condensed into a string of metros, former cities where civilization endures and infrastructure and normalcy have been hastily restored. In the center of the San Francisco metro, Chen’s three main characters, Moira, Krista, and Rob, face both mundane and extraordinary challenges as they attempt to run from their past lives, rebuild their current, and face the uncertain future that binds them together. In his third novel, Chen imagines life brought to its knees by the not only the physical devastation of a deadly pandemic but the emotional destruction as well. His impressively considered and executed portrayal of the contemporary American psyche during times of disaster and devastation allowed Chen to present a fictional United States that at times was mirrored by a real-world pandemic that spread throughout the globe only a couple months after the book’s publication. This eerie portend, in combination with his well developed and emotionally mature characters, allows A Beginning at the End to shine. Today's episode is sponsored by Libro.fm.

On this episode, host Dave Pezza is joined by Melissa Faliveno, author of the essay collection, Tomboyland. Melissa and Dave recently chatted about The Glass Hotel by Emily St. John Mandel. Published on March 24, 2020 by Harper Collins, The Glass Hotel is Mandel’s fifth novel, and the follow up to her 2014, National-Book-Award-shortlisted novel Station Eleven. Set in various time periods between the 1950s and the late 2010s as well as various locations, including New York City, Toronto, and British Columbia, The Glass Hotel tells the story of a young woman named Vincent whose life takes an abrupt and difficult turn after mother drowns near their home in an obscure portion of Vancouver Island in British Columbia. Soon Vincent’s path crosses that of Jonathan Alkaitis, an investment genius, who plunges Vincent into his luxurious New York City lifestyle as well as the financial drama surrounding it. Emily St. John Mandel weaves an unbridled and harrowing story that effortlessly spans vast swaths of time and place. With a terrifically specter-like narrative, Mandel creates a fantastical and at times disorienting feeling of déjà vu as she masterfully bridges her characters from city to city, year to year, and the blurry places in between. In Episode 4.06, Dave Pezza is joined by John Vercher, author of the novel, Three-Fifths. John and Dave sat down to discuss The Nickel Boys by Colson Whitehead. Published on July 16, 2019 by Doubleday, The Nickel Boys is Colson Whitehead’s seventh novel and winner of the 2020 Pulitzer Prize for Fiction. Set in a Floridian juvenile reformatory school in the 1960s, The Nickel Boys tells the story of Elwood Curtis, a bright African American teenager who is arrested after accidentally riding in a stolen car on his way to class. After being sent to the Nickel Academy, Elwood must endure all the racial and social inequalities of the Jim Crowe south in their most concentrated and insidious forms at the hands the institution’s white caretakers. Elwood and his new friends must work and survive their way through hell on earth, hoping that one day they might fair better in the free world. This month, Dave Pezza is joined by none other than Daniel Ford, author and host of the Writer’s Bone podcast. Daniel returns once again to NovelClass to discuss a pair of short story collections titled Men Without Women. This first is Ernest Hemingway’s famous collection, first published in 1927. The second is by Japanese author Haruki Murakami, originally published in the Japanese in 2014. First published in 1927 by Charles Scribner’s Sons, Ernest Hemingway’s Men Without Women was Hemingway’s second short story collection and is not only considered to be one of the American literary icon’s best works, but also features stories such as “Hills Like White Elephants,” which have become part of the American Literary canon. At the heart of this collection, Hemingway dissects and investigates the forlorn and difficult lives of men who have lost, misunderstood, or ben alienated from the women in their lives. Originally published in the Japanese in 2014, Haruki Murakami’s Men Without Women cleverly titles itself against Hemingway’s famous collection, deriving using many of the same themes and disillusionment. However, Murakami’s collection offers a much more nuanced look into the motivations and emotions of his male characters who continually find themselves navigating the lonely and confusing state of being a man without women.
